What is a Dekagram?
The Dekagram (dag) is a metric unit of mass equal to 10 grams, often used in European cooking recipes.
What is a Stone?
The Stone (st) is an imperial unit of mass equal to 14 pounds. It is predominantly used in the United Kingdom and Ireland for measuring body weight.
How to Convert Dekagram to Stone
To convert Dekagram to Stone, divide the Dekagram value by 635.
